The wind farm uses five Vestas V90 2MW turbines, which could provide around 20% of the electricity used at the site.
Fujifilm is one of a number of consumer brands to have branched off into wind energy and acquired projects. These include Ikea and Google.
However, the Tilburg wind farm is the first large-scale project to be built on and send power to an actual manufacturing plant.
The Fujifilm announcement comes on the day WindMade, the new Vestas-backed wind energy consumer standard, is set to announce its first brand partners.
